Aracılığıyla paylaş


CallWithChatClientState interface

CallWithChatCompositeçalıştıran arka uç hizmetlerinden gelen durum.

Özellikler

alternateCallerId

PSTN çağrısı için alternateCallerId

call

Geçerli çağrının durumu.

chat

Geçerli sohbetin durumu.

deepNoiseSuppressionOnByDefault

Gürültü bastırmanın varsayılan olarak açık olması gerekip gerekmediğini izlemek için Durum.

devices

Kullanılabilir ve seçili durumdaki cihazların durumu

displayName

Bu CallWithChatAdapter'ı kullanarak katılımcının adını görüntüleyin.

environmentInfo

Sistem bağdaştırıcısı için ortam bilgileri şurada yapılır:

hideAttendeeNames

Ekip toplantısında katılımcı adlarını gizleme

hideDeepNoiseSuppressionButton

Gürültü bastırma düğmesinin gizlenip gizlenmeyeceğini izlemek için durum.

isTeamsCall

Etkin aramanın Teams birlikte çalışma çağrısı olup olmadığı durumu

isTeamsMeeting

Etkin aramanın bir Teams birlikte çalışma toplantısı olup olmadığının durumu

latestCallErrors

Bağdaştırıcı aracılığıyla gerçekleştirilen her işlem için en son çağrı hatasıyla karşılaşıldı.

latestCallNotifications

Bağdaştırıcı aracılığıyla çağrı istemcisi durumunda karşılaşılan en son çağrı bildirimleri.

latestChatErrors

Bağdaştırıcı aracılığıyla gerçekleştirilen her işlem için en son sohbet hatasıyla karşılaşıldı.

onResolveDeepNoiseSuppressionDependency

Derin gürültü bastırma etkisi için enjekte edilecek bağımlılık.

onResolveVideoEffectDependency

Video arka plan efektleri için enjekte edilecek bağımlılık

reactions

Toplantılarda işlenecek tepki kaynakları

selectedVideoBackgroundEffect

Seçilen video arka plan efektini izlemek için durum

userId

Bu CallWithChatAdapter'ı kullanan çağrı katılımcısının kimliği.

videoBackgroundImages

Arka plan değiştirme efekti için varsayılan arka plan görüntüleri kümesi

Özellik Ayrıntıları

alternateCallerId

PSTN çağrısı için alternateCallerId

alternateCallerId?: string

Özellik Değeri

string

call

Geçerli çağrının durumu.

call?: CallState

Özellik Değeri

chat

Geçerli sohbetin durumu.

chat?: ChatThreadClientState

Özellik Değeri

deepNoiseSuppressionOnByDefault

Gürültü bastırmanın varsayılan olarak açık olması gerekip gerekmediğini izlemek için Durum.

deepNoiseSuppressionOnByDefault?: boolean

Özellik Değeri

boolean

devices

Kullanılabilir ve seçili durumdaki cihazların durumu

devices: DeviceManagerState

Özellik Değeri

displayName

Bu CallWithChatAdapter'ı kullanarak katılımcının adını görüntüleyin.

displayName: undefined | string

Özellik Değeri

undefined | string

environmentInfo

Sistem bağdaştırıcısı için ortam bilgileri şurada yapılır:

environmentInfo?: EnvironmentInfo

Özellik Değeri

hideAttendeeNames

Ekip toplantısında katılımcı adlarını gizleme

hideAttendeeNames?: boolean

Özellik Değeri

boolean

hideDeepNoiseSuppressionButton

Gürültü bastırma düğmesinin gizlenip gizlenmeyeceğini izlemek için durum.

hideDeepNoiseSuppressionButton?: boolean

Özellik Değeri

boolean

isTeamsCall

Etkin aramanın Teams birlikte çalışma çağrısı olup olmadığı durumu

isTeamsCall: boolean

Özellik Değeri

boolean

isTeamsMeeting

Etkin aramanın bir Teams birlikte çalışma toplantısı olup olmadığının durumu

isTeamsMeeting: boolean

Özellik Değeri

boolean

latestCallErrors

Bağdaştırıcı aracılığıyla gerçekleştirilen her işlem için en son çağrı hatasıyla karşılaşıldı.

latestCallErrors: AdapterErrors

Özellik Değeri

latestCallNotifications

Bağdaştırıcı aracılığıyla çağrı istemcisi durumunda karşılaşılan en son çağrı bildirimleri.

latestCallNotifications: AdapterNotifications

Özellik Değeri

latestChatErrors

Bağdaştırıcı aracılığıyla gerçekleştirilen her işlem için en son sohbet hatasıyla karşılaşıldı.

latestChatErrors: AdapterErrors

Özellik Değeri

onResolveDeepNoiseSuppressionDependency

Derin gürültü bastırma etkisi için enjekte edilecek bağımlılık.

onResolveDeepNoiseSuppressionDependency?: () => Promise<DeepNoiseSuppressionEffectDependency>

Özellik Değeri

() => Promise<DeepNoiseSuppressionEffectDependency>

onResolveVideoEffectDependency

Video arka plan efektleri için enjekte edilecek bağımlılık

onResolveVideoEffectDependency?: () => Promise<VideoBackgroundEffectsDependency>

Özellik Değeri

() => Promise<VideoBackgroundEffectsDependency>

reactions

Toplantılarda işlenecek tepki kaynakları

reactions?: ReactionResources

Özellik Değeri

selectedVideoBackgroundEffect

Seçilen video arka plan efektini izlemek için durum

selectedVideoBackgroundEffect?: VideoBackgroundEffect

Özellik Değeri

userId

Bu CallWithChatAdapter'ı kullanan çağrı katılımcısının kimliği.

userId: CommunicationIdentifierKind

Özellik Değeri

videoBackgroundImages

Arka plan değiştirme efekti için varsayılan arka plan görüntüleri kümesi

videoBackgroundImages?: VideoBackgroundImage[]

Özellik Değeri